区块链存储效能优化策略与实践
|
区块链技术的快速发展带来了对存储需求的显著增长,尤其是在分布式账本和智能合约的应用场景中。随着节点数量的增加和数据量的膨胀,如何优化存储效能成为开发者必须面对的核心问题。 采用高效的共识机制是提升存储性能的重要手段之一。例如,PoS(权益证明)相较于PoW(工作量证明)在减少冗余计算的同时,也降低了区块生成频率,从而减轻了存储压力。分片技术的应用能够将数据分布到多个节点上,实现并行处理与存储。 在数据结构设计方面,使用Merkle树和哈希指针可以有效压缩存储空间,并确保数据的完整性与可验证性。同时,引入轻节点概念,让部分节点仅保存关键信息,而非全量数据,也能显著降低存储负担。 存储层的优化还应关注数据生命周期管理。通过设置合理的数据保留策略,如自动清理过期交易记录或归档历史数据,可以在不影响系统功能的前提下,保持存储系统的高效运行。
AI辅助生成图,仅供参考 实际开发中,结合IPFS等去中心化存储方案,能够进一步扩展区块链的存储能力。IPFS的分布式文件系统特性与区块链的不可篡改性相辅相成,为大规模数据存储提供了新的可能性。 持续监控和分析存储性能指标,如I/O吞吐量、内存占用率及网络延迟,有助于及时发现瓶颈并进行针对性优化。开发者应建立完善的性能评估体系,以支持长期稳定运行。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

